Introducing Snip UI: Open-Source Web Interface for Local LLMs

I'm excited to share Snip UI with you – a project I've built to make interacting with locally hosted Large Language Models as seamless as using ChatGPT. It's an open-source chat app that brings professional-grade features while keeping your data completely private and secure.

What Makes Snip Special:

Snip is designed with privacy-first architecture - all processing happens locally on your machine, giving you complete control over your AI interactions.

Why I Built Snip UI

I wanted to create a solution that bridges the gap between powerful local LLMs and everyday users. Whether you're running models through LM Studio or other local setups, Snip UI provides the polished, intuitive interface you deserve.

Core Features

1

Privacy & Security

  • All processing stays on your machine
  • Your conversations never leave your control
  • No external API calls or data sharing
2

Seamless Local Integration

  • Works smoothly with LM Studio
  • Supports various local language models
  • Real-time chat interactions
3

Modern User Experience

  • Clean, intuitive chat interface
  • Full markdown support
  • Multi-chat session management

Future Development

I'm actively working on Snip UI and plan to add:

  • Code Snippet support
  • Supporting models that are running via Ollama.
  • Performance optimizations
